- Information
Footwear in the Cavern
For safety, closed-toe shoes with good traction are recommended. Flip flops, sandals, and some walking shoes have little or no traction and increase the possibility of slips, trips, and falls. Watch your step and use the handrails when necessary.
- Information
Timed Entry Ticket Required to Enter Carlsbad Cavern
Reservations are highly recommended and can be purchased by clicking "more" or calling 877-444-6777. Reservations only select the entry time. Upon arrival at the visitor center, an entrance pass must be purchased.
Details on nps.gov → - Information
Items Worn or Used in Other Caves Not Allowed
A disease known as White-Nose Syndrome is killing bats in North America. To prevent it from spreading to our bats, do not wear shoes, clothing, or bring any gear into any cave at Carlsbad Caverns National Park that were in another cave.

Carlsbad Caverns in July
How busy is Carlsbad Caverns in July?
July rates 10/10 for crowds (Peak) at Carlsbad Caverns National Park — about 96% of its busiest month. Typical recreation visits: 50,331.
What is the weather like at Carlsbad Caverns in July?
In July, Carlsbad Caverns averages a high of 91°F and a low of 68°F, with about 2.2 inches of precipitation.
